Description of problem:
-----------------------
In the bricks sub-tab for a server, the bricks do not appear in sorted order. See attached screenshot.

The bricks should be grouped based on volume names, and the volume names need to be in sorted order.

Version-Release number of selected component (if applicable):
Red Hat Storage Console Version: 2.1.2-0.21.beta1.el6_4 

How reproducible:
Always

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Add a couple of nodes to a cluster and create some volumes with bricks on both servers.
2. Select one of the nodes from the Hosts tab, and click on the bricks sub-tab.

Actual results:
Bricks are not in sorted order.

Expected results:
Bricks should be sorted as mentioned above.

Additional info:

Comment 2 Shruti Sampat 2013-11-13 07:36:54 UTC
Verified as fixed in Red Hat Storage Console Version: 2.1.2-0.23.master.el6_5. Bricks are listed, as groups, sorted in order of volume names, and for a particular volume, the bricks are shown in order of addition to the volume.
